How to uninstall (remove) Querylead.com

Querylead.com - an adware getting into PC in the form of a browser extension. Querylead.com hijacks Internet Explorer, Mozilla Firefox, and Google Chrome. The main objective of this program - the broadcasting of advertisements during your browsing. Every time when you launch the browser, Querylead.com displays advertising banners and centuries of coupons that can be related to popular online stores.

How to remove Ykcol Ransomware and decrypt .ykcol files

Ykcol is new ransomware virus from Locky ransomware family. It uses RSA-2048 and AES-128 cryptography to encrypt user data. After encryption ransomware appends .ykcol extension to all affected files and modifies filenames using certain pattern. Malware changes filenames to random combination of 36 letters with the following sequence: [8_random_letters]-[4_random_letters]-[4_random_letters]-[8_random_letters]-[12_random_letters].ykcol. Malefactors offer users to decrypt their files for 0.15 BTC (Bitcoins) or ~290$. As a rule, no decryption key is sent after the payment. Malware also creates 3 files: Ykcol.html, Ykcol_[4_digit_number].html, and Ykcol.bmp.

How to uninstall (remove) All-io.net

All-io.net is a false search engine hijacking your browser and changing browser settings, which cannot be reset later. In most cases, it infects Google Chrome, Mozilla Firefox, and Internet Explorer. All-io.net comes bundled with free downloads without your consent, hiding in freeware's installers and downloaders.
